The following contains spoilers from Deadpool 3, on sale now from Marvel Comics. The foul-mouth mercenary Deadpool is mostly known for his constant wit and fourth wall breaks. He has found success in his violent ventures, but the same can not be said for his forays into romance. Deadpool has certainly had his moments, but it has only led to heartbreak and an endless list of ex-wives. However, his newest venture may give him another shot at true love. In the current run of his self-titled series, Wade was introduced to the dreamy Valentine Vuong, a non-binary assassin. Deadpool meets them when he is given 48 hours to assassinate Otto Octavius , and he's immediately infatuated. In fact, he seems to only take the assignment just to get Valentine's number, and he eventually grows closer with them - even if it meant passing out from blood loss in their apartment. The issue features a date between the two and leaves Deadpool flustered. The pair almost kissed before being interrupted by a mutated giraffe attack. Despite the perfectly-on-brand whacky stop to the romance, it's an explicit set-up to Deadpool's newest venture in love - one that is openly queer. Deadpool's queerness hasn't really been a secret. His pansexual nature has been hinted at in previous runs and was finally confirmed by previous Deadpool writer Gerry Duggan.

Deadpool is depicted as having an accelerated healing factor, which not only prevents him from being permanently injured through enhanced cell regeneration throughout his body, but also causes psychosis and mental instability, as his neurons are also affected by the accelerated regeneration. He often has conversations with his two internal monologues, which are shown as caption boxes in his panels; in Deadpool 28 it is revealed that the villain Doctor Bong, a foe of Howard the Duck, is the logical voice appearing in yellow captions, and in Deadpool Annual 1 it is revealed that Madcap, a foe of Captain America, is the psychotic voice appearing in white captions with a typewriter serif.
